Antifreeze Poisoning : The Dangers of Ethylene Glycol

Ethylene glycol is an extremely common ingredient in automotive antifreeze. While effective at preventing engine damage, it can be incredibly toxic to humans and animals if ingested. Even small amounts can cause severe health problems, and ingesting large quantities can be fatal.

Symptoms of ethylene glycol poisoning can include nausea, vomiting, diarrhea, abdominal pain, drowsiness, confusion, and seizures. If you suspect someone has ingested antifreeze, it is crucial to seek immediate medical attention.

Early treatment can greatly improve the chances of survival.

To prevent accidental poisoning:

  • Keep antifreeze in a secure location, out of reach of children and pets.
  • Use child-proof containers for storing antifreeze.
  • Educate family members about the dangers of ethylene glycol.
  • Be vigilant when handling and disposing of antifreeze.

Consequences of Ethylene Glycol Exposure

Ethylene glycol is a poisonous substance that can have serious consequences for the human body when ingested. Even tiny amounts can lead to health problems, ranging from nausea and vomiting to brain damage and even death. The body is unable to metabolizing ethylene check here glycol effectively, leading to a concentration of toxic byproducts in the bloodstream. These byproducts damage vital organs, especially the kidneys. Early detection and treatment are vital for improving the chances of survival.

If you suspect ethylene glycol poisoning, it is necessary to seek urgent medical attention.

Treating Ethylene Glycol Poisoning: Emergency Procedures

Promptly seeking emergency medical aid is paramount when ethylene glycol poisoning is observed. Providing activated charcoal could help neutralize the toxin before it is internalized into the bloodstream. Intensive care measures, including tracking vital signs and maintaining adequate fluids, are critical. Targeted treatment may involve flushing the toxin through intravenous infusions or dialysis.
